The Global Protonic Ceramic Fuel Cell (PCFC) Market is emerging as a critical segment within the clean energy landscape, driven by increasing emphasis on sustainable power generation and low-emission technologies. Protonic ceramic fuel cells are gaining attention due to their ability to operate at relatively lower temperatures compared to traditional solid oxide fuel cells, while maintaining high efficiency and fuel flexibility. As countries worldwide aim to reduce carbon emissions and transition toward hydrogen-based energy systems, the demand for PCFC technology is steadily increasing across industrial, residential, and transportation sectors.

The market is segmented based on type and application, with applications including stationary, transport, and portable power systems. Among these, stationary applications are witnessing notable adoption due to the growing need for distributed energy generation and reliable backup power solutions. Transport applications are also gaining traction as fuel cell technologies are increasingly integrated into next-generation mobility solutions. The versatility and efficiency of PCFC systems make them a promising alternative to conventional energy sources, contributing to their rising adoption globally.

Key Market Drivers Accelerating Growth

One of the primary drivers of the Protonic Ceramic Fuel Cell (PCFC) Market is the rising demand for clean and efficient energy solutions. As governments and industries strive to reduce greenhouse gas emissions, fuel cell technologies are gaining importance due to their ability to generate electricity with minimal environmental impact. PCFCs, in particular, offer improved efficiency and reduced operating costs, making them an attractive option for various applications.

Another significant driver is the increasing development of hydrogen infrastructure. The global shift toward a hydrogen economy is creating strong demand for advanced fuel cell technologies, including PCFCs. Investments in hydrogen production, storage, and distribution are supporting the adoption of fuel cells in both developed and emerging markets.

Technological advancements also play a crucial role in market growth. Continuous research and innovation are enhancing the performance, durability, and cost-effectiveness of protonic ceramic fuel cells. Improvements in materials and system design are enabling better energy output and longer operational lifespans, making PCFCs more commercially viable.
